Don't treat the gas pedal like an on/off switch. Hold it part throttle until you get traction, then get it to the floor as quickly as you can without spinning the tires. It takes practice.
Your 60' is horrible. I can say that because I've run just as bad. I had a run where my 60' was 2.544. That got me a 12.695 at 123.33. That's just awful. I hammered the gas pedal and paid the price. I'm on street tires too.
